Board will decide FRCS CEO’s salary: Prasad

Minister for Finance Professor Biman Prasad says any changes to the Fiji Revenue Customs Service chief executive’s salary and other conditions will have to go before the new board of the FRCS, and it is for the board to deliberate on, and make a decision.

While disputing a recent media report which according to Prasad had him “defend”, as Minister of Finance, the “FRCS CEO’s pay increment” was both wrong and malicious.

“Mr. Mark Dixon was hired by the previous FijiFirst Government. He is still the head of the FRCS. As such, there has been no change either to his salary or his work contract.”

“The newspaper ought to be asking the previous FRCS board Chair as well as the previous FijiFirst Government about their policy on the hiring of expatriates, and termination of employment and enforced redundancy in FRCS,” he said in a statement.

“They must be held to account for their arbitrary decision in the determination of expatriates’ salaries, both for those who are still in employment and for those that have returned to their respective countries, like the former CEO of the Land Transport Authority.”
